1.4 Installation conditions

The LFP is mounted vertically from above into the container or bypass, using its process connection.
The LFP level sensor has a G ¾ or ¾" NPT threaded connection.
A minimum nozzle diameter in accordance with Diagram 1 below must be observed.
The LFP is to be installed in such a way that, after it has been mounted, there is a sufficient distance
between it and the other tank components (e.g., supply pipes, other measuring devices) as well as
the sides or bottom of the container. These minimum distances are also specified in Diagram 1. The
LFP can also be used in a metal immersion tube or bypass. The installation conditions are shown
in Diagram 2. Ensure that there is a good metallic connection between the LFP measuring device
and the tank/bypass. When operating the sensor, ensure that the ambient temperature is not above
or below the limits. Insulating the sensor housing is not permitted for tanks with hot media. When
positioning the device, ensure that the sensor is not directly exposed to the filling flow. The sensor
housing has 360° rotation, allowing the cable outlet to be adjusted freely.
